can anyone advise on best /cheapest way for family of 4 to get to london excel from hemel hempstead travelodge and back . are there any direct train routes from hemel hempstead as i would prefer not to drive /pay congestion chareges.all suggestions would be appreciated .thanks in advance ,john

Basically two ways - Green Line bus to London (probably get off at Finchley Road for the underground) then tube/DLR. No idea on the coach fare but it will be cheaper than the train - the Underground will be £5.30 (I think) for a zone 1/2 off peak one day travel card, £1 for kids.
Or train to Euston then underground/DLR. There will be a one day travelcard from Hemel - but not the £1 kids offer, just half price.
The train will be more frequent, run longer into the evening, etc
The rail station is just about walkable (??15-20 mins) from the Travelodge but you may prefer to drive and park - the bus station is quite close0 -
